Is ZIP code 56641 safe? Honest data snapshot

ZIP code 56641 sits within Cass County, MN, a county whose reported crime runs below the national average (see the county-level FBI figures below, not a ZIP-specific calculation).

Cass County's reported crime sits somewhat below the national average: 203 violent and 303 property incidents per 100,000 residents in 2024.

With 406 residents, ZIP 56641 is among the smaller ZIPs in Cass County (#12 of 13 by population), spread across 31.54 square miles (13/sq mi). For a full breakdown of Cass County's crime categories and year-over-year trend, see the Cass County crime page linked below.

ZIP 56641 has no FBI-native crime rate (postal codes are not police jurisdictions). The property-led county proxy above is from Cass County agency submissions; see methodology for the ZCTA plurality map. Methodology.

How useful is the county proxy for ZIP 56641?

Within the participating-agency records for Cass County, reported violent and property crime rates both sit below their U.S. benchmarks: violent crime is 42% below and property crime is 82% below. The two submitted measures point in the same direction, but they do not establish complete county coverage or turn the result into a ZIP-level rating for 56641. Both comparisons use the same 2024 county reporting population and FBI-submitted counts, so the two directions are internally comparable for this release, not evidence about a different year.

Within the county, 56641 is among the smaller ZIPs by population (#12 of 13). County-wide counts are especially coarse context for a smaller postal area because most of the denominator and reported incidents may sit elsewhere in the county.
